Is it normal for my newborn to sneeze a lot?
Yes, frequent sneezing in newborns is very common.
And what seems like a lot to you is probably just right for your baby.
Plus, those nasal passages are tiny its only natural that they need a little extra clearing.

Its a protective reflex.Sneezing is a reflex were born with.
But unlike thestartle (Moro) reflex, for example, sneezing doesnt go away with age.
Other signs of sickness include lethargy, a cough anda fever.
In most cases, though, sneezing alone isnt an indication that your newborn is sick.
So try not to worry.
Chances are very good that your baby is just fine.
If you’re still concerned, though, don’t hesitate to reach out to your pediatrician for reassurance.
